The old straw trick will reduce the organ pipe resonance with a slight reduction in tuning frequency, but has a couple other drawbacks: increase in acoustic resistance which lowers port gain and broadens its response, and the added flow resistance can also limit the maximum output before it becomes non laminar (chuffs earlier). All in all maybe not a bad tradeoff for a badly resonant port.

Paper straws will be good so they flex, similar in idea to KEFs lossy rubber section in their ports (strategically placed at resonance points vs distributed like a straw).

Another trick I've heard of but not tried is using a mylar sheet bent into an s and inserted in the port (attribution: Jon Risch).

Yes, because it doesn't matter until you do hear it. Same with any narrow resonance. You might not ever notice it until you play a track that has a note at a specific frequency and then you can't ignore it. It's not that having some of these issues will automatically make a speaker bad, but it increases the likelyhood of creating an audible problem. It's similar to Toole's comments on distortion. It may not be an audible problem most of the time... Until it is.

My working thesis is that the ideal dispersion width depends on the room's dimensions and the placement of the speakers. Wider room, further from walls = you want wider. Smaller room or closer to walls = you want narrower. The goal would be to maintain the same ratio of reflected sound in each case. Constant reflectivity? At least that makes sense to me. I would love to see more research done on this.

the NFS makes it so people don't have to spend a day measuring the speaker, or spend a day measuring the speaker every time they changed something about the crossover.

now even if the saved labor and time is not of interest to you, better measurements make better speakers and better speakers not only sell better but they can also sold at a higher markup without relying on brand power and marketing.
